HISTORY

Privately funded from a variety of sources, Pie Finance was incorporated in 2007 to commercialise an innovative (international patent pending) concept in early stage funding to bridge the equity gap. More recently at the end of 2008, a not-for-profit company limited by guarantee Pie Finance (Not For Profit) was set up to enable our solution to be pitched into the public sector. The company is currently being incubated Buzz Technology Limited, the founder's consulting business which has been involved with the roll out of ERP (enterprise resource planning) systems to blue chip companies in a variety of sectors since 1996.

VISION

We aim to help enable a quantum leap in the rate of technological innovation by enabling the many innovations and commercially viable ideas that never see the light of day. We believe that the current acknowledged source of funding for this very early stage (pre-proof of concept) - 'friends and family' - is (correctly) perceived as too high risk by a vast majority of people, especially those with the experience to succeed, but who's family financial commitments prevent them from taking their ideas to market. Even when it was conceived, before the downturn, many individuals and organisations still had spare time and resource. Now our solution is perfectly aligned with the current economic conditions where the demand for credit and the pool of underutilised resource are both larger than they have been for many years. Everyone, even those looking for finance - have some assets are used infrequently or not at all. Similarly, many individuals including those who are fully employed, even very well paid jobs dream of starting their own business or being part of the next big internet success. With the PIE Finance solution, we have created a highly efficient to help talented entrepreneurs and innovators share risk and reward to help fund their ideas to market using this latent source of funding. Our tools let them build risk mitigated business plans, our portal and international extended network helps them to find and structure deals with these 'resource owners' to everyone's mutual benefit. In collaboration with existing debt, equity and grant finance providers, we aim to make a positive contribution by helping to start and save businesses, creating jobs and helping to let people create potential future income streams even if they don't have money to save...by using their spare time and resources.

TEAM

Seasoned serial entrepreneurs with a number of innovation related businesses under their belts from as far back as the late 1980's, our management team and associates repeatedly came up against the equity gap...hence their passion in contributing to making PIE a successful solution.
SENAKE ATURELIYA
Managing Director
Senake conceived and developed the Pie Finance methodology. He set up his first company, MSA Engineering Systems Limited back in 1991 to commercialise a solids handling innovation. The business went on to design and build a wide range of production line machinery for the food and engineering sectors. Following the trade sale of that business, he set up  Buzz Technology Limited in 1996 to assist with the implementation of enterprise resource planning (ERP) solutions. To date the company has gone on to rollout systems all over Europe across a wide range of industries including manufacturing, distribution, investment banking, eCommerce and insurance. Needless to say, Pie Finance is his latest venture.

As a seasoned innovator, he is a passionate campaigner for patent reform to support innovators, small and medium sized businesses and recently represented their interests at a shadow government consultation, the Gower review and the IBM hosted global wiki, the 'Inventors Forum'. Senake has launched a new product line (switched mode power supplies) for Babcock International, headed up industrial systems sales in Scotland and the NE for GEC Avery and set up international sales networks for clients with Riva 4DI (a former DTI consultancy services provider).

Educated in the UK and Zambia, Senake holds a BSc Honours degree in Electrical Engineering from Southampton University.
RUPERT VAN DER POST

Tactical Advisor
A successful serial entrepreneur and innovator who has provided significant gap analysis and resolution during the development of the Pie Finance solution. Rupert has helped steer PIE around many seemingly insurmountable obstacles contributing significantly in reducing our time to market.

He has headed up the process R&D companies in the UK for the worlds largest food packaging company and was involved with a high profile corporate automotive fuel cell research whilst still at university. He currently runs a electric plant and infrastructure build company.

Rupert holds a BSc Honours degree in Electrical Engineering from Southampton University and an MBA from INSEAD.
